When Eschol Owen Shepherd was born on 20 December 1883, in Starkville, Oktibbeha, Mississippi, United States, his father, Joseph Cephas Shepherd, was 28 and his mother, Evaline Frances Deramus, was 23. He married Onie Lee Hudnall on 13 October 1907, in Cooper, Delta, Texas, United States. They were the parents of at least 3 sons and 5 daughters. He lived in Childress, Texas, United States in 1930 and Commissioner's Precinct 4, Childress, Texas, United States in 1940. He died on 26 January 1985, in Visalia, Tulare, California, United States, at the age of 101, and was buried in Visalia Public Cemetery, Visalia, Tulare, California, United States.

English (Lancashire and Yorkshire): occupational name from Middle English schepeherde ‘shepherd’ (Old English scēaphyrde, scēap‐weard).
Americanized form (translation into English) of surnames meaning ‘shepherd’, for example German and Jewish Schäfer (see Schaefer ).
